Output 592c0308f3040dd9949257bf16de49ac63bcd1e269a7b49041eb9b35458c2900:1

value
133228
script pubkey
OP_0 OP_PUSHBYTES_20 27c1eab71f793c5efc302723d29b1e8136b0b23a
address
ltc1qylq74dcl0y79alpsyu3a9xc7symtpv36ppn6ea
transaction
592c0308f3040dd9949257bf16de49ac63bcd1e269a7b49041eb9b35458c2900
spent
true